cxeCallCtrlT38NsfVendorCode

cxe Call Ctrl T38 Nsf Vendor Code
1.3.6.1.4.1.9.9.325.1.1.1.1.18

Per its definition (ITU T.35), the Vendor Code (also called the Terminal Provider Code) in the Non-Standard Facilities (NSF) code is a two-byte field identifying the manufacturer of the media gateway with non-standard capabilities. This object is not applicable if cxeCallCtrlT38Inhibited is set to 'true'.
